development and evaluation of a diagnostic cytokine-release assay for mycobacterium suricattae infection in meerkats (suricata suricatta).sensitive diagnostic tools are necessary for the detection of mycobacterium suricattae infection in meerkats (suricata suricatta) in order to more clearly understand the epidemiology of tuberculosis and the ecological consequences of the disease in this species. we therefore aimed to develop a cytokine release assay to measure antigen-specific cell-mediated immune responses of meerkats.201728052763
social and environmental factors affect tuberculosis related mortality in wild meerkats.tuberculosis (tb) is an important and widespread disease of wildlife, livestock and humans world-wide, but long-term empirical datasets describing this condition are rare. a population of meerkats (suricata suricatta) in south africa's kalahari desert have been diagnosed with mycobacterium suricattae, a novel strain of tb, causing fatal disease in this group-living species. this study aimed to find characteristics associated with clinical tb in meerkats. these characteristics could subsequently ...201728186336

whole genome sequence analysis of mycobacterium suricattae.tuberculosis occurs in various mammalian hosts and is caused by a range of different lineages of the mycobacterium tuberculosis complex (mtbc). a recently described member, mycobacterium suricattae, causes tuberculosis in meerkats (suricata suricatta) in southern africa and preliminary genetic analysis showed this organism to be closely related to an mtbc pathogen of rock hyraxes (procavia capensis), the dassie bacillus. here we make use of whole genome sequencing to describe the evolution of th ...201526542221

novel cause of tuberculosis in meerkats, south africa.the organism that causes tuberculosis in meerkats (suricata suricatta) has been poorly characterized. our genetic analysis showed it to be a novel member of the mycobacterium tuberculosis complex and closely related to the dassie bacillus. we have named this epidemiologically and genetically unique strain m. suricattae.201324274183
